It is the branch if science, which deals with chemical
changes and the conditions which influence these changes in
known as Chemistry. It can be divided into various branches
namely.
(1) Inorganic Chemistry,
(2) Organic chemistry,
(3) Physical chemistry,
(4) Industrial chemistry,
(5) Analystical chemistry,
(6) Biochemistry.
